Isack Hadjar's Dutch GP withdrawal was "sign of confidence", says Calum Nicholas
Isack Hadjar's decision to withdraw from the Dutch Grand Prix due to a wrist injury was a demonstration of confidence rather than a sign of weakness, according to former Red Bull mechanic Calum Nicholas.
